New York 2023-2024 Regular Session

New York Senate Bill S08727

Introduced
3/4/24  

Caption

Increases the maximum amount of fines for parking violations from fifty dollars to sixty-five dollars for a first violation, eighty-five dollars for a second parking violation, and one hundred dollars for each subsequent violation.
